The Russian Armed Forces have reportedly seized control of the villages of Andreevka and Vodulogi in Sumy region, according to the Ukrainian military-analytical portal Deep State.

This development marks a significant shift in the ongoing conflict in the area, as Russian troops are now advancing near the populated areas of Belovody and Loknia.

Additionally, Russian forces have been reported to be active in the region north of Dzherzhynsk, known as Toretsk in Ukrainian, specifically in the area of Dyeleevki.

These movements suggest a coordinated effort to extend Russian influence in the Sumy region, a strategic area located near the border with Russia.

On June 3, military blogger Yuri Podolyaka claimed that Russian forces are making steady progress in Sumy region.

According to his analysis, Russian troops are advancing toward the settlement of Hoten’, situated 12 kilometers from the city of Sumy.

Podolyaka expressed confidence that the Russian military intends to establish Hoten’ as a reserve accumulation site, which could serve as a staging ground for a potential assault on the regional administrative center.

His assessment highlights concerns about the strategic implications of such a move, as control over key settlements could provide Russia with critical logistical and tactical advantages.

Meanwhile, Ukrainian parliament member Mar’yana Bezuhlia has called for urgent evacuations from the Sumy region, citing the failure of the Ukrainian Armed Forces (UAF) to adequately prepare for defense in this area.

Bezuhlia’s statement underscores growing anxieties among local populations and officials about the security situation.

She accused the UAF of not having implemented sufficient defensive measures, a claim that has sparked debate over the effectiveness of Ukraine’s military strategy in the region.

Her warnings have added to the pressure on Ukrainian authorities to address the perceived vulnerabilities in their eastern frontlines.
